Mei Lin found herself on a beach, with the wind whipping through her hair and the waves crashing into the shore. The sun shined brightly above her, almost too bright to look at directly. She had been away from home for years now, learning to master the martial arts passed down by her family. She had decided that she would return to her home village this day, not knowing what fate held in store for her.

She turned to look at the village in the distance and smiled. Her mother was probably cooking lunch right now, while her father was no doubt sitting by his shop reading or chatting with friends. An image of her younger brother flashed through her mind, followed by one of her best friend from childhood. She remembered how they used to play together all day long, how their laughter used to echo through the forest behind their houses. It seemed like it was so many years ago that she had left. Now she felt like a stranger in a foreign land.

As Mei Lin turned back towards the sea, a distant object caught her eye just beyond the waves. At first she thought it was just a rock or something similar, but as she walked closer towards it, she noticed that it looked more like some sort of metal cylinder. As she bent down to pick up a stone to throw at it, however, she heard a voice behind her shout "Stop!"

Mei Lin whirled around on instinct and saw a man drop down from above just meters away from where she stood looking at him in shock. He wore dark clothing and carried a large gun outstretched towards her direction. Before she could even react he shouted again "Down!", and suddenly two large explosions shook the ground around them as bullets flew past Mei Lin's head and pinged into the sand beside her feet only centimeters from where she stood.

"Who are you?" said Mei Lin between breaths as they stared at each other in shock "Why are you shooting at me? Where did you come from?"

"Shh" said the man quietly as he glanced around "I'll explain later, we have to get out of here right now." His eyes darted back and forth scanning their surroundings as he spoke more urgently "Follow me!"

"But why?" protested Mei Lin impatiently "I don't know who you are or what your doing but I have somewhere I need to be" She pointed back in the direction of her village "I'm not leaving until you tell me what's going on."

The man sighed as he lowered his weapon "Ok fine I'll explain everything but we don't have much time." He turned around and began walking away from Mei Lin in the direction opposite of where she was headed "Now follow me before those guys show up again." Not wanting another bullet shot near her feet Mei Lin hurried after him with questions burning inside of her mind. She began following him along the edge of the beach before turning toward where he had emerged from earlier and noticed an odd looking boat tethered to an even odder looking dock. The boat itself seemed shaped more like some giant fish than any kind of ship Mei Lin had ever seen before but there were also strange mechanical parts visible through its shiny purple exterior which puzzled Mei Lin greatly. The man climbed aboard while still facing away from Mei Lin and gestured for her to do the same before he disappeared below deck.
